/** \file blender/blenlib/intern/BLI_heap_simple.c
* \ingroup bli
*
* A min-heap / priority queue ADT.
*
* Simplified version of the heap that only supports insertion and removal from top.
*/
#include <stdlib.h>
#include <string.h>
#include "MEM_guardedalloc.h"
#include "BLI_utildefines.h"
#include "BLI_heap_simple.h"
#include "BLI_strict_flags.h"
#define HEAP_PARENT(i) (((i) - 1) >> 1)
/* -------------------------------------------------------------------- */
/** \name FastHeap Internal Structs
* \{ */
typedef struct FastHeapNode {
float value;
void *ptr;
} FastHeapNode;
struct FastHeap {
uint size;
uint bufsize;
FastHeapNode *tree;
};
/** \} */
/* -------------------------------------------------------------------- */
/** \name FastHeap Internal Functions
* \{ */
static void fastheap_down(FastHeap *heap, uint start_i, const FastHeapNode *init)
{
#if 1
/* The compiler isn't smart enough to realize that all computations
* using index here can be modified to work with byte offset. */
uint8_t * const tree_buf = (uint8_t *)heap->tree;
#define OFFSET(i) (i * (uint)sizeof(FastHeapNode))
#define NODE(offset) (*(FastHeapNode*)(tree_buf + (offset)))
#else
FastHeapNode *const tree = heap->tree;
#define OFFSET(i) (i)
#define NODE(i) tree[i]
#endif
#define HEAP_LEFT_OFFSET(i) (((i) << 1) + OFFSET(1))
const uint size = OFFSET(heap->size);
/* Pull the active node values into locals. This allows spilling
* the data from registers instead of literally swapping nodes. */
float active_val = init->value;
void *active_ptr = init->ptr;
/* Prepare the first iteration and spill value. */
uint i = OFFSET(start_i);
NODE(i).value = active_val;
for (;;) {
const uint l = HEAP_LEFT_OFFSET(i);
const uint r = l + OFFSET(1); /* right */
/* Find the child with the smallest value. */
uint smallest = i;
if (LIKELY(l < size) && NODE(l).value < active_val) {
smallest = l;
}
if (LIKELY(r < size) && NODE(r).value < NODE(smallest).value) {
smallest = r;
}
if (UNLIKELY(smallest == i)) {
break;
}
/* Move the smallest child into the current node.
* Skip padding: for some reason that makes it faster here. */
NODE(i).value = NODE(smallest).value;
NODE(i).ptr = NODE(smallest).ptr;
/* Proceed to next iteration and spill value. */
i = smallest;
NODE(i).value = active_val;
}
/* Spill the pointer into the final position of the node. */
NODE(i).ptr = active_ptr;
#undef NODE
#undef OFFSET
#undef HEAP_LEFT_OFFSET
}
static void fastheap_up(FastHeap *heap, uint i, float active_val, void *active_ptr)
{
FastHeapNode *const tree = heap->tree;
while (LIKELY(i > 0)) {
const uint p = HEAP_PARENT(i);
if (active_val >= tree[p].value) {
break;
}
tree[i] = tree[p];
i = p;
}
tree[i].value = active_val;
tree[i].ptr = active_ptr;
}
/** \} */
/* -------------------------------------------------------------------- */
/** \name Public FastHeap API
* \{ */
/**
* Creates a new fast heap, which only supports insertion and removal from top.
*
* \note Use when the size of the heap is known in advance.
*/
FastHeap *BLI_fastheap_new_ex(uint tot_reserve)
{
FastHeap *heap = MEM_mallocN(sizeof(FastHeap), __func__);
/* ensure we have at least one so we can keep doubling it */
heap->size = 0;
heap->bufsize = MAX2(1u, tot_reserve);
heap->tree = MEM_mallocN(heap->bufsize * sizeof(FastHeapNode), "BLIFastHeapTree");
return heap;
}
FastHeap *BLI_fastheap_new(void)
{
return BLI_fastheap_new_ex(1);
}
void BLI_fastheap_free(FastHeap *heap, HeapSimpleFreeFP ptrfreefp)
{
if (ptrfreefp) {
for (uint i = 0; i < heap->size; i++) {
ptrfreefp(heap->tree[i].ptr);
}
}
MEM_freeN(heap->tree);
MEM_freeN(heap);
}
void BLI_fastheap_clear(FastHeap *heap, HeapSimpleFreeFP ptrfreefp)
{
if (ptrfreefp) {
for (uint i = 0; i < heap->size; i++) {
ptrfreefp(heap->tree[i].ptr);
}
}
heap->size = 0;
}
/**
* Insert heap node with a value (often a 'cost') and pointer into the heap,
* duplicate values are allowed.
*/
void BLI_fastheap_insert(FastHeap *heap, float value, void *ptr)
{
if (UNLIKELY(heap->size >= heap->bufsize)) {
heap->bufsize *= 2;
heap->tree = MEM_reallocN(heap->tree, heap->bufsize * sizeof(*heap->tree));
}
fastheap_up(heap, heap->size++, value, ptr);
}
bool BLI_fastheap_is_empty(const FastHeap *heap)
{
return (heap->size == 0);
}
uint BLI_fastheap_len(const FastHeap *heap)
{
return heap->size;
}
/**
* Return the lowest value of the heap.
*/
float BLI_fastheap_top_value(const FastHeap *heap)
{
BLI_assert(heap->size != 0);
return heap->tree[0].value;
}
/**
* Pop the top node off the heap and return it's pointer.
*/
void *BLI_fastheap_pop_min(FastHeap *heap)
{
BLI_assert(heap->size != 0);
void *ptr = heap->tree[0].ptr;
if (--heap->size) {
fastheap_down(heap, 0, &heap->tree[heap->size]);
}
return ptr;
}
/** \} */
